Career path

Career Role Description
IIoT Predictive Maintenance Engineer Develops and implements IIoT-based predictive maintenance strategies, leveraging sensor data and machine learning for improved equipment reliability. High demand in manufacturing and energy sectors.
Data Scientist (Predictive Maintenance) Analyzes large datasets from IIoT devices to build predictive models, identifying potential equipment failures and optimizing maintenance schedules. Crucial for minimizing downtime.
IIoT Consultant (Predictive Maintenance) Advises clients on implementing IIoT predictive maintenance solutions, assessing their needs and integrating IIoT technologies effectively. Strong problem-solving skills essential.
Industrial Automation Specialist (IIoT) Integrates IIoT sensors and systems into industrial processes, ensuring seamless data collection and transmission for predictive maintenance applications. Expertise in PLC and SCADA systems required.
